Mahabharata Vana Parva – इन्द्र विष्णुसमावेतौ मन्दात्मा नावबुध्यते

Shloka (श्लोक)

इन्द्र विष्णुसमावेतौ मन्दात्मा नावबुध्यते
संश्रयाद दरॊण भीष्माभ्यां कर्णस्य च विकत्थनात

⚡ Quick Meaning

This shloka portrays the foolishness of individuals who do not recognize the eminent figures among them.

Translations

English Translation

This verse speaks of those who remain oblivious to the presence of divine beings like Indra and Vishnu, failing to comprehend the essence of greatness embodied by elders like Drona and Bhishma, as well as the prideful Karna, leading to their folly.

हिंदी अनुवाद

यह श्लोक उन व्यक्तियों की मूर्खता का वर्णन करता है जो इंद्र और विष्णु जैसी दिव्य शक्तियों का ज्ञान नहीं रखते हैं और द्रोण, भीष्म और कर्ण जैसे महान लोगों के महत्त्व को नहीं समझते हैं।
